Getting Around the Magic: Transportation Options at Walt Disney World

A trip to Walt Disney World in Orlando, Florida is a dream vacation for many — but with over 25 resorts, 4 theme parks, 2 water parks, and Disney Springs, navigating the massive property can seem overwhelming. Thankfully, Disney has created a variety of free and convenient transportation options to help guests get around the resort with ease, comfort, and even a touch of magic.

Here’s a breakdown of all the transportation methods available to help you plan your next Disney adventure:

1. Disney Buses

The backbone of Walt Disney World’s transportation system is the Disney Bus Service. These large, air-conditioned buses run frequently between all Disney resorts and theme parks, water parks, and Disney Springs.

  • Availability: Every day, typically starting 45 minutes before park opening and running until one hour after park closing.
  • Best For: Resort-to-park travel, especially if you’re staying at a Value or Moderate resort.
  • Tips: Bus stops at the resorts are clearly marked, and many now have digital signs showing estimated arrival times.

2. Disney Skyliner

Introduced in 2019, the Disney Skyliner is a gondola system that offers stunning aerial views as you glide between select resorts and parks.

  • Connected Locations: EPCOT, Disney’s Hollywood Studios, and resorts like Disney’s Riviera Resort, Caribbean Beach, Art of Animation, and Pop Century.
  • Perks: Fast, scenic, and unique. No need to fold strollers!
  • Drawback: It may pause during lightning or high winds.

Riding the Skyliner feels like an attraction in itself — especially magical at sunset!

3. Monorail

The Walt Disney World Monorail is an iconic and futuristic way to travel around the resort, especially near Magic Kingdom.

  • Routes:
    • Resort Loop: Serves Disney’s Contemporary Resort, Polynesian Village Resort, and Grand Floridian Resort.
    • Express Loop: Direct from the Transportation and Ticket Center (TTC) to Magic Kingdom.
    • EPCOT Loop: From the TTC to EPCOT.
  • Best For: Quick access to Magic Kingdom and EPCOT, especially if staying at a monorail resort.
  • Pro Tip: Sit in the front car (when available) for the best views!

4. Boats and Ferries

For a more relaxed and scenic ride, Disney offers several water transportation options.

  • Ferryboats: Large boats run between the TTC and Magic Kingdom.
  • Water Taxis: Operate between resorts like Disney’s Wilderness Lodge, Fort Wilderness, and the Magic Kingdom.
  • Friendship Boats: Connect EPCOT, Hollywood Studios, and resorts like the BoardWalk, Yacht & Beach Club, and Swan & Dolphin.
  • Tip: Evening rides on the water can be especially peaceful and romantic.

5. Minnie Vans (via Lyft)

For guests looking for private, on-demand transportation, Disney has partnered with Lyft to offer Minnie Vans — red polka-dotted vehicles driven by Disney cast members.

  • Available Through: The Lyft app.
  • Benefits: Car seats included, ADA-accessible options available.
  • Best For: Early morning reservations, quick travel between resorts, or special occasions.

While Minnie Vans are not free, they offer the most personalized and flexible travel option within Disney property.

6. Walking Paths

Some resorts are so close to the parks that you can simply walk!

  • Walkable Routes:
    • Magic Kingdom to Contemporary, Grand Floridian, and Polynesian.
    • EPCOT to BoardWalk, Yacht & Beach Club, and Swan & Dolphin.
    • Hollywood Studios to the same EPCOT-area resorts.
  • Bonus: Walking can often be faster than waiting for transport — and gives you more time to soak in the magic.
